  hse, hsz series www.vishay.com vishay draloric revision: 15-feb-13 1 document number: 22112 for technical questions, contact: slcap@vishay.com this document is subject to change without notice. the products described herein and this document are subject to specific disclaimers, set forth at www.vishay.com/doc?91000 ceramic singlelayer dc disc capacitors, 500 v dc general purpose marking marking indicates, capacitance, tolerance code, and rated voltage. operating temperature range - 40 c to + 85 c temperature characteristics y5t, y5u sectional specifications climatic category (acco rding to en 60068-1): 40/085/21 features ? high capacitance in small sizes ? low losses ? wide range of different leadstyles ? material categorization: for definitions of compliance please see www.vishay.com/doc?99912 applications ? bypassing ? resonant circuits ?coupling design the capacitors consist of cera mic disc both sides of which are silver plated. connection leads are made of tinned copper having diameters of 0.6 mm. the capacitors may be supplie d with straight or kinked leads having a lead spacing of 5.0 mm or 7.5 mm. coating is made of blue colo red flame retardant epoxy resin in accordance with ul 94 v-0. capacitance range 10 pf to 10 nf rated voltage 500 v dc dielectric strength 1250 v dc , 2 s component test insulation resistance at 500 v dc ?? 5000 m ? (60 s) tolerance on capacitance 10 %, 20 %, - 20 %/+ 50 % dissipation factor c < 100 pf: max. 3.0 % (1 mhz) c ? 100 pf: max. 3.0 % (1 khz) quick reference data description value ceramic class 2 ceramic dielectric y5t, y5u voltage (v ac ) 500 min. capacitance (pf) 10 max. capacitance (pf) 10 000 mounting radial
